Republicans ready to grill Hagel on Secretary of Defense position
In Washington Monday morning Republicans are preparing to grill one of their own. Sources tell us today President Obama will nominate former Republican Senator Chuck Hagel as Defense Secretary.
But already - that's not sitting well with many of Hagel's Republican colleagues. New this morning: President Obama's expected to nominate his top counterterroism advisor - John Brennan - to head the CIA. Brennan's worked for the agency 25 years, but withdrew his name from consideration for the top job in 2008 after questions about whether he supported controversial interrogation techniques under the Bush administration. Also to be nominated Monday: former Senator Chuck Hagel as Secretary of Defense. "I think it will be a lot of tough questions of Senator Hagel...." A purple heart veteran, wounded in Vietnam, Hagel's a moderate Republican who criticized the Iraq troop surge, opposed unilateral sanctions against Iran, referred to pro-Israel groups as "the Jewish lobby" and once said being gay inhibits effectiveness. "He apologized for it." Republicans call him a controversial - "in your face" pick: "Chuck Hagel, if confirmed to be Secretary of Defense, would be the most antagonistic Secretary of Defense towards the State of Israel in our nation's history." If confirmed, Hagel would oversee the wind-down of troops in Afghanistan, a war he supported, then criticized. Republicans are planning to throw him tough questions and - pledging to be fair - stopped short of saying they'd block this nomination. No word yet how soon those confirmation hearings would happen. |
